1. Using the grep functionFunction name grep
Call Syntax @foundlist = grep (pattern, @searchlist);
Explanation similar to the UNIX lookup tool with the same name, the grep function extracts the element in the list that matches the specified pattern,
Recently in the interview was asked an algorithm topic:Given two ordered arrays a[] and b[], find the a[i]+b[j] of the K small.
Unfortunately, there is no answer on the spot ...
Back to check, in fact, this topic can also be converted to the young
JS array elements to add and delete has been more puzzled, today finally found the details of the information, first to give me the test code-^var arr = new Array ();Arr[0] = "AAA";ARR[1] = "BBB";ARR[2] = "CCC";alert (arr.length);//3Arr.pop ();alert
Unshift: Adds a parameter to the beginning of the original array and returns the length of the array
Pop: Deletes the last item of the original array and returns the value of the deleted element, or returns undefined if the array is empty
Push: Adds
An array of JavaScript does not seem to have a default function to delete elements, when colleagues asked the next Google, found that there is no, continue to the valley to delete elements you need to do the following three steps:
1. Delete element
2
Arrays are a very important part of PHP programming. This article describes the use of the array function Array_map () in PHP to effect the callback function on a given array cell. Specifically as follows:
Array Array_map (callable $callback,
Method One: Adopt In_array (Value,array,type)
Type is optional. If this parameter is set to True, the search data is checked for the same type as the value of the array.
Copy Code code as follows:
$arr = Array (' Can ', ' how ', '
var arr=[' http://down.111cn.net ', ' B ', ' C '];
There are two ways to delete a ' B ' in it:
1.delete method: Delete arr[1]
This way the array length does not change, at this time arr[1] becomes undefined, but also has the advantage
What is an array, a set of data, a bunch of data:The so-called array, is in the program design, in order to deal with the convenience, the same type of a number of variables organized in an orderly form of a data form. These sets of data of the same
Preface writes
The for/in loop is the so-called enhanced for loop in JDK5.0, which traverses the array and the set, and uses it to make your code shorter and more refined. Here is a description of the following:
Traditional for loop and enhanced
The array_keys () function returns a new array containing all the key names in the array. If the second parameter is provided, only the key name with the specified key value is returned.
The array_keys () function returns a new array containing all
This article mainly introduces the use of JavaScript to delete array elements using delete, and analyzes the usage and precautions of delete to delete array elements using examples, for more information about how to delete Arrays Using delete in
The Assembly Language and C language both have cyclic shift instructions or operators, which can be used to shift the loop left or right several bits. However, to move several elements left or right in an array, but cannot be directly implemented.
The sort () function sorts the values of a given array in ascending order. Note: This function assigns a new key name to the cell in the array. The original key name is deleted.
Sort () definition and usageThe sort () function sorts the values of a
Array_values () Definition and usage
The array_keys () function returns a new array containing all the key names in the array.
If the second parameter is provided, only the key name of the value is returned.
If the strict parameter is set to true,
Here is a small series to bring you a python comparison of two elements of the array of similarities and differences method. Small series feel very good, now share to everyone, also for everyone to make a reference. Let's take a look at it with a
The array_sum () function returns the sum of all values in the array. If all values are integers, an integer is returned. If one or more of the values are floating-point numbers, the return value is floating-point numbers.
Array_sum () definition
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.